I would say stay away from a stroker with only $2K. Go with a blower like said earlier. Strokers become very expensive. I was able to get 600hp+ from a naturally aspirated 347 after about $9K.
Ya im not looking for nearly as much horsepower as that, so i dont think i will spend my money on a stroker kit because it sounds like it wouldnt be worth it..i think i will just rebuild my engine stock and get to know it and then start adding some performance mods.
